"The final significant hurdle for a blockbuster four-team trade that would send Carmelo Anthony to the New Jersey Nets hinges on the NBA All-Star forward's willingness to agree to a contract extension with the Nets – and Anthony was progressing toward acceptance of that scenario, league sources told Yahoo! Sports.
League sources told Yahoo! Sports on Saturday there's some disagreement in the Nuggets organization about whether to take the present package for Anthony, or wait and try to get something better. Sources say the Nuggets were hoping the Los Angeles Clippers and Chicago Bulls would re-emerge with offers over the weekend that included Blake Griffin and Joakim Noah, respectively, but Clippers and Bulls sources insist that those players remain off limits in talks.
As of Saturday afternoon Anthony planned to return to Denver on Sunday from his home in Los Angeles, a league source said.
Meanwhile, the Nets are determined to get back a point guard to replace Devin Harris, who would go to the Charlotte Bobcats as the four-team deal is currently constructed. Charlotte doesn't want to give up point guard D.J. Augustin to the Nets, so New Jersey has begun exploring how to expand the trade to include more teams and more players in hopes of landing themselves a point guard to replace Harris."
